Definition of "acceptance" []

  • The act or process of accepting. (noun)
  • The state of being accepted or acceptable. (noun)
  • Favorable reception; approval. (noun)
  • Belief in something; agreement. (noun)
  • A formal indication by a debtor of willingness to pay a time draft or bill of exchange. (noun)
